Good for the site indeed. I've always liked bigger cages for my boids. Not so much tall (though I do have one that is 6ft) but more so longer. Up until recently I started keeping my smaller boas in rubbermaids and they thrive so well, incredibly well. Not to mention is very easy to get the desired surface temps you are looking for. My boas are kept in a room that ranges from 78-82 depending on the time of the year. And I get surface reading s anywhere from 78-91. Which, to me, is ideal (in my opinion of course). And it's easy to do this, with my larger cages, a little more time and effort is put in to maintaining the desired temp/humidity needed. They also seem more alert in tubs. Some of my snakes that are kept in open front cages don't seems as alert in these types of setups. Not that it's bad, but to me it seems the boas kept in these tubs generally have a more healthy, responsive persona. Which I enjoy. (Again, not to say anything bad about cages that have more viewing)
.
I guess my point is that I enjoy large cages too, but I think raising them in tubs is an excellent, and easy, way to get-r-done.
